在人工智能领域,大模型技术正逐渐成为研究的热点。其中,盘古大模型以其高效的学习能力和强大的性能表现,吸引了众多研究者和企业的关注。本文将深入探讨盘古大模型的内存分配策略,解析其如何助力超强学习。
内存分配策略的重要性
在深度学习中,模型的大小和复杂度往往决定了其计算量和内存需求。对于大模型而言,如何高效地分配内存,成为实现高效学习的关键。盘古大模型通过以下策略实现了高效的内存分配:
1. 内存池化
内存池化是一种常见的内存管理技术,它通过预先分配一块大内存,并在程序运行过程中动态地分配和回收内存,从而减少内存碎片和分配开销。盘古大模型采用内存池化技术,将模型中的各种内存需求集中管理,提高了内存利用率。
2. 内存压缩
随着模型规模的扩大,内存占用也随之增加。为了解决这一问题,盘古大模型采用了内存压缩技术。通过将模型中的冗余信息进行压缩,减少内存占用,从而实现高效学习。
3. 内存共享
在深度学习中,许多模型结构具有相似性。盘古大模型通过内存共享技术,将相似结构的模型共享同一块内存,避免了重复分配内存,降低了内存消耗。
盘古大模型的学习效果
高效的内存分配策略为盘古大模型的学习效果提供了有力保障。以下将从几个方面展示盘古大模型的学习效果:
1. 学习速度
通过优化内存分配,盘古大模型在训练过程中能够快速地访问所需数据,从而提高了学习速度。实验结果表明,与同类模型相比,盘古大模型的学习速度提升了20%。
2. 模型精度
高效的内存分配有助于模型更好地捕捉数据特征,提高模型精度。在多个公开数据集上,盘古大模型取得了优异的精度表现,部分指标甚至超越了同类模型。
3. 模型泛化能力
盘古大模型在训练过程中,通过高效的内存分配策略,能够更好地学习数据中的潜在规律,从而提高了模型的泛化能力。实验结果表明,盘古大模型在测试集上的表现优于同类模型。
总结
盘古大模型通过采用高效的内存分配策略,实现了超强学习效果。内存池化、内存压缩和内存共享等技术的应用,为盘古大模型在深度学习领域的发展提供了有力支持。未来,随着大模型技术的不断进步,相信盘古大模型将在更多领域发挥重要作用。
